Absolutely. Our coaches are trained to provide options for each exercise on the floor, in addition to offering a low-impact bike and strider alternative in place of the treadmill for lower body injuries or orthopedic restrictions.
Of course. Orangetheory is geared toward ALL levels of fitness and everyone is free and encouraged to go at their own pace. We recommend trying a free introductory workout, then discussing any thoughts or questions you may have regarding your fitness goals, with your coach.
Splat Points indicate minutes spent in the orange and red zones. Aim for 12 or more Splat Points per class.
Orangetheory is 5 Zone heart rate based interval training using specifically designed and timed interval training blocks. During a workout, members focus on Zones 3, 4 and 5. The workouts are designed to produce 12 minutes or more in Zones 4 & 5 combined (to achieve the after burn) during the treadmill training portion of the workout.

Our workout room has a variety of equipment including treadmills (bikes and striders as alternatives), WaterRowers, and floor equipment including dumbbells, benches, TRX suspension trainers, medicine balls, BOSU trainers and AB Dollys.
Orangetheory is a 1-hour, full body workout, focused on training to build endurance, strength and power. We use heart rate-based interval training, which burns more calories post-workout than traditional exercise. When wearing our heart rate monitors, your real-time results are displayed on large screens throughout the studio. Intensity is based on your individual heart rate zones, making the workout effective for all fitness levels. To top it off, our fitness coaches lead the workout to prevent you from overtraining or undertraining.
OTbeat™ is our exclusive heart rate monitoring technology. Members have the unique experience of seeing real-time data during their workout, enabling them to push themselves to new limits. After class, they can then monitor their improvements through emailed results and by using the Orangetheory Fitness app.

Monthly is between 99-160. But you can also purchase "packages" that are not monthly. You get a set number of classes - like a 10 pack, for example - and can use them whenever you'd like throughout the year. Buying packages saves money from constantly paying the drop in price per class.
